Proper sub-base preparation is critically vital for a robust concrete pad. This overview details the procedure involved in forming a stable bed. Begin by carefully removing the location of any vegetation and then compacting the current soil to a appropriate density. A layer of aggregate, typically 4 inches deep, should be laid and repeatedly levelled. For increased stability, consider a fabric barrier to stop intermingling of the stone and the underlying dirt. Finally, verify the top is accurately even using a extended grading tool before installing the concrete.

Slab Base Prep Mistakes to Avoid
Proper sub-base setup is vitally important for a sturdy concrete Shed slabs slab . Many homeowners frequently make significant mistakes that can lead to heaving and rapid failure . One frequent error is inadequate compaction; the soil must be thoroughly compacted to stop settling. Failing to properly address existing moisture issues, such as inadequate drainage or elevated water tables, is another major pitfall. Finally, neglecting to use the appropriate aggregate size for the base material can compromise the entire installation’s stability.
Leveling Your Slab Base: Techniques and Tools
Ensuring a level slab platform is incredibly important for durable performance. Multiple techniques are available to attain this, ranging from manual leveling with shovels and manual levels to modern approaches. With minor areas, a spirit level and a straight board can suffice . However, for larger projects, consider rental a laser level or a vibratory plate to settle the gravel and improve its compaction . Precise grading is key and often necessitates some of attention.

Slab Base Drainage: Preventing Future Problems
Proper water management below a concrete slab is vital for eliminating costly problems down the road . Insufficient runoff can result in water accumulation, which fosters mold growth , degrades the stability of your property, and even leads to fissures . Implementing a efficient moisture removal setup during building—perhaps utilizing a gravel bed or a drain tile —is a preventative method to ensure a sturdy and issue-free base .
